/* primo livello si chiama n1  */
#n1{
	margin:			0px;
	border:			0px;
	padding:		0px;
	background-color: transparent;
	position:		relative;
	float: 			left;
	width:			750px;
}
#n1 ul {
	margin: 		0px;
	border:			0px;
	padding: 		0px;
	background-color: transparent;
	color: 			#fff;
	font-family:	arial, helvetica, sans-serif;
	float: 			right;	/*MS	per allineare a destra */
}
#n1 li { 
	border:			0px;
	display:		inline;	/* toglie il puntino da MS Firefox */ 
	float:			left;	/* non sembra essere utile per MS IE e Firefox  */ 
	
}
#n1 ul li a {
	margin:			0px;
	border:			0px;
	border-left:	1px solid #900;
	border-bottom:  2px solid #900;
	padding: 		5px 5px;
	background-color: transparent;
	color: 			#fff;
	text-decoration: none;
	float: 			left;	/* cambia qualcosa sul margine interpretato uguale da MS IE e Firefox   */
	
}
#n1 ul li a:hover {
	
	color: 			#fff;
	border-left:	1px solid #900;
	border-bottom:  2px solid #fff;
}
/* secondo livello si chiama n2  */
#n2		{
	margin:			0px;
	border:			0px;
	padding:		0px 5px 0px 0px;
	background-color: transparent;
	border-bottom:  0px solid #ccc;
	position:		relative;
	float: 			left;
	width:			750px;
	
	voice-family: "\"}\"";  /* hide real width in ie5win   */
  	voice-family:inherit; 	/* hide real width in ie5win   */
	width:			745px;
}
#n2 ul	{
	padding: 		0px;
	border:			0px;
	margin: 		0px;
	background-color: #fff;
	color: 			#333;
	font-family: 	arial, helvetica, sans-serif;
	float: 			right;
}
#n2	li { 		
	border:			0px;
	display: 		inline;	/* toglie il puntino da MS Firefox */ 
	float:			left;	/* non sembra essere utile per MS IE e Firefox  */
}
#n2 ul li a{
	margin:			0px;
	border:			0px;
	border-right: 	1px solid #ccc;
	padding: 		5px 5px;
	background-color: #fff;
	color: 			#666;
	text-decoration: none;
	float: 			left;	/* cambia qualcosa sul margine interpretato uguale da MS IE e Firefox   */
}
#n2 ul li a:hover {
	background-color: #ddd;
	color: 			#333;
}
